Output 562bfeea242c5a14df75fc6bc547321e23a233ede88317dab192016a4b70dd4d:17

value
35295159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3526e9bd659c81da2765ad1a362d5d9fb290bee1 OP_EQUALVERIFY OP_CHECKSIG
address
15r3RtnbGtxhz7viyGxVYFHEN1Y7PoSx4R
transaction
562bfeea242c5a14df75fc6bc547321e23a233ede88317dab192016a4b70dd4d
confirmations
629720
spent
true